Forecast: Import of Medicaments for Therapeutic, Prophylactic Use, in Dosage to Indonesia

The import value for Medicaments for Therapeutic, Prophylactic Use, in Dosage to Indonesia stood at $739.18 million in 2023. The year-on-year variation showed a 3.39% increase from 2022, following a slight decline of -1.35% between 2021 and 2022. Over the last five years, the average annual growth rate (CAGR) was 3.92%. The forecast for the period from 2024 to 2028 predicts a relatively modest CAGR of 2.22%, reflecting slower growth trends but an overall 11.59% increase in import values by 2028, reaching $854.56 million.
